Development of microfluidic devices for islet transplantation and islet physiologys

     

摘要

This review discusses several microfluidic devices developed at the University of Illinois at Chicago(UIC) used for studying the physiology and pathophysiology of human islets and their applications in the human islet transplantation process. The review first introduces key issues found in the field of pancreatic islet transplantation as a clinical therapy for Type I diabetes. It then reviews microfluidic technologies that can be used to address those key issues, the unique features associated with each microfluidic device, and the application of each. Additionally, the review also briefly discusses the design and fabrication principles of UIC microfluidic devices.%本文讨论了芝加哥伊利诺伊大学研发的几种用于人胰岛生理和病理生理学研究的微流体装置及其在人胰岛移植中的应用。首先介绍了作为1型糖尿病临床治疗的胰岛移植领域关键问题。随后,回顾了可以解决这些关键问题的微流体装置、每一种微流体装置的独特之处及他们的应用。此外,本文也简单地讨论了芝加哥伊利诺伊大学这几种微流体装置的设计和制造原理。
